Poland, Chamber passes controversial media law

by time news

Time.news – Polish parliamentarians have given the green light to the media bill that according to its detractors threatens press freedom and will have a negative impact on relations with the United States.

The new legislation – approved by the House with 228 votes in favor, 216 against and 10 abstentions and which requires the signature of the president – will force the American company Discovery Inc., owner of the largest private television network in Poland, Tvn, to sell its assets. in the country: in fact, the law prevents non-European entities from holding the majority shareholding and therefore the control of Polish media.

In practice, the only ‘victim’ would be Tvn, which is also referred to by the all-news channel Tvn24, very critical of the right-wing nationalist government of Prime Minister Mateusz Morawiecki.
